Abstract

Nanocarbons such as nanopore-structured carbon, carbon nanotubes and graphene have inherently excellent conductivity, large specific surface area, and chemical and mechanical stability. The combination of single/binary transition metal oxides with nanocarbon materials provides synergistic effect on their applications such as in environment and energy aspects, superior to the individual component alone. This article briefly described the enhanced performance of the dye removal with nanocarbons and their supported single/binary transition metal oxides in recent literature.
